The paint on my door hinges is bubling and theres a little rust on them and i want to paint them black. I was wondering if any of you guys have done this. What's the best way to take them off so the doors will line up when i put them back on? Also whats the best way to go about painting them (prep, kind of paint,etc)? I know I wont be able to paint them as good as a shop could but I want to get the best result possible. Also is it possible to Rhinoline them and have a good finished product? the only way to paint them and keep the bubbling from coming back is to sand all the old paint and rust off. then spray them with a couple coats of primer. get zinc chromate primer if you can. you can fine it in spray cans sometimes. then give them a few coats of spray paint. if you get trash or a run just sand it smooth and give it another coat. its best to use several light even coats then to try and cover everything with one heavy coat.
Just take them off. Its a Jeep.
Do not overtighten the nuts when putting them back on the little bolts are VERY easy to break off
